Live tables and the human touch

Leaving the brightly lit slot boulevard, you might wander into the live games district, where the lights are softer and the pace feels more intimate. These rooms are produced like small studios: hosts at tables, camera angles that mimic a theater seat, and the ambient chatter that makes every round feel like a shared experience. The charm here lies in presence — the cadence of a dealer’s voice, the subtle interactions with other players in the chat, the feeling that you’re part of a table even if you’re miles away.

Live games are less about flashy mechanics and more about atmosphere. They create moments where the player is an audience and participant at once, enjoying the theatricality of a well-run table or game show-style event. For many, this sector becomes a social space within the platform — a place to return to when the mood calls for company rather than solitary play.
